WPBakery Library Templates Don't Work

We’re having an issue with the WPBakery Templates you can download via the page builder. When you click on “Templates”, then select “Template Library” and either download one or click one already downloaded, they do not display properly. The content is there, but it’s not laid out the same as the preview.

I figured it was a CSS thing, so i activated the parent theme to test and it was still broken. But as soon as i simply activated the Twenty Twenty theme, all the downloaded library templates worked fine! So it’s something between the X theme and WPBakery.

Is there anything we can do to work on getting this figured out? We really like the idea of this packaged purchase (THEMECO ‘X’ and WPBakery) because of things like this. So being able to utilize pre-built templated pieces is key for us.

Hello Rob,

Thanks for writing in! For bundled plugin in the theme, you can use all the plugin functions and features except the template library. Please be advised that WPBakery Template Library is only accessible if you have purchased a separate plugin license and activated the plugin.

This policy has been imposed by the creators of the plugin as an exclusive to registered plugin users. For more details about this bundled plugin, kindly check this out: https://theme.co/docs/wp-bakery-page-builder

Thank you for the reply. We actually have a premium license and can access and download library templates (see screenshot). The thing is, they don’t display properly because of something between theme X and the plugin.

Some further investigation shows that a lot of settings are missing when using the THEMECO X theme with the WPBakery plugin. Here are two screenshots. One with the THEMECO X theme active and the other with the basic Twenty Twenty theme active. You can see with the basic theme active, when you click on the edit icon, in the popup, there are more design options available.

Hello Rob,

Kindly go to WPBakery Page Builder > General Settings and make sure that “Legacy X Integration” is disabled. If nothing is helping, provide us access to your site so that we can check your settings. Please create a secure note with the following info:

Disabling “Legacy X Integration” fixed it! Crazy it was that easy. OK, we’re good to go now!

Hello again Ruenel,

So there is actually a bit of a hiccup with that setting. Here is a screenshot of the home page and how it is supposed to display. This is with “Legacy X Integration” ENABLED

And This is with “Legacy X Integration” DISABLED

You can see how all the sudden there are those red buttons everywhere, the formatting is gone, etc.
